使用data-src存储真实图片地址,src指向极小占位图避免布局偏移;2. CSS设置图片自适应与淡入过渡效果;3. JavaScript通过IntersectionObserver监听视口进入,动态加载图片并添加loaded类;4. 结合data-srcset与sizes实现响应式多尺寸加载,提升性能与用户体验。

实现响应式图片懒加载,核心是结合CSS与HTML结构设计,配合轻量JavaScript逻辑。以下是一种简洁高效的实现方式,确保图片在视口内才加载,同时适配不同屏幕尺寸。
将真实图片地址放在data-src属性中,用src指向一个极小的占位图(如透明GIF),避免页面布局偏移。
通过CSS设置图片自适应容器,保持宽高比,并添加加载过渡效果。
.lazy {这样图片加载完成后会淡入显示,提升视觉体验。
立即学习“前端免费学习笔记(深入)”;
使用IntersectionObserver监听图片是否进入视口,进入时再将data-src赋值给src。
如果需要根据不同设备加载不同尺寸图片,可结合picture标签或srcset,仍使用懒加载逻辑。
在JavaScript中设置srcSet和
基本上就这些。利用现代浏览器的IntersectionObserver,加上合理的CSS过渡和响应式属性,就能实现流畅、高效、兼容性好的懒加载效果。不复杂但容易忽略细节,比如占位图和宽高比控制,这些对用户体验很关键。
以上就是如何用css实现响应式图片懒加载样式的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号